Megan McDevitt was appointed Northeastern Regional Director in May 2022. The OLMS regional director is responsible for leading a nationwide criminal and civil enforcement program within a broad geographic area. As regional director, she formulates annual regional program, budgetary, and administrative operations plans, and monitors and evaluates the program work conducted in three field offices with jurisdictions in eleven states and two U.S. territories. Ms. McDevitt began her federal career in June 2003 by joining OLMS as an investigator in the Philadelphia District Office. She was promoted to supervisory investigator of the Philadelphia-Pittsburgh District Office in June 2015 and then to District Director in August 2019. She holds a bachelor’s degree from Rutgers University.
